Quick Technical Datasheet

Parameter Specification
Order Number (MLFB) 6ES7131-6BF00-0CA0
Platform SIMATIC ET 200SP
Module Function Digital Input (DI)
Number of Channels 8 × DI
Rated Input Voltage 24 VDC
Input Type IEC 61131-2 Type 3
Signal “1” Range 15 V – 30 V DC
Signal “0” Range –3 V – +5 V DC
Typical Input Current (“1”) 2.6 mA
Input Filter Time 0.05 ms – 12.8 ms (configurable per channel group)
Backplane Bus Power Draw Typ. 65 mW
Required BaseUnit Type Type A0 (e.g. 6ES7193-6BP00-0BA0)
Compatible IM IM 155-6 PN series
Operating Temperature –40 °C to +70 °C (horizontal mount)
Degree of Protection IP20
Dimensions (W × H × D) 15 mm × 73 mm × 58 mm
Weight Approx. 50 g
Certifications CE, UL, cULus, ATEX Zone 2, IECEx
Firmware Compatibility V1.0 and above

Troubleshooting & Replacement Tips

Pulled from real field calls. These are the failure patterns and swap gotchas that catch engineers off guard on the 6ES7131-6BF00-0CA0:

1. Confirm the fault is the module, not the BaseUnit.
Before you pull the DI module, check the BaseUnit (BU Type A0). A cracked backplane bus connector or a failed load group supply on the BU will mimic a dead input module. In TIA Portal → Online → Module diagnostics, if the BU itself shows a communication fault, replace the BU first. Swapping the DI module into a known-good BU slot is the fastest confirmation step.

2. Hot-swap procedure — do it right.
The 6ES7131-6BF00-0CA0 supports hot-swap without powering down the ET 200SP station. Grip the module at the top and bottom tabs, press the release lever, and slide straight out. Do not rock it sideways — the backplane bus pins are fragile. Slide the replacement in until you hear the click. The IM 155-6 PN will automatically re-parameterize the new module within one PROFINET cycle (typically <10 ms). No TIA Portal download required if the hardware revision matches.

3. Hardware revision mismatch — the silent killer.
If you’re replacing a -0CA0 with a -0BA0 (or vice versa), TIA Portal may flag a hardware mismatch alarm (diagnostic event 0x0100). The modules are functionally identical for standard DI use, but you must either: (a) update the hardware catalog in TIA Portal and re-download the device configuration, or (b) enable “Accept different hardware” in the IM properties under PROFINET → Module assignment. Option (b) is faster for emergency recovery.

4. Input filter time causing missed signals.
If you’re seeing intermittent missed pulses after module swap — especially on high-speed proximity sensors or encoder zero-pulse inputs — check the input filter setting. Default filter on a fresh module is 3.2 ms. For sensors with pulse widths under 5 ms, drop it to 0.4 ms or 0.1 ms. Configure in TIA Portal: Device config → Module properties → Inputs → Input filter time. This is a per-channel-group setting (CH0–3 and CH4–7 independently).

5. Common diagnostic codes on the IM 155-6 PN after swap:

  • 0x0100 – Module missing / wrong module: Hardware revision mismatch. See point 3 above.
  • 0x0200 – Parameter assignment error: Configuration in TIA Portal doesn’t match physical module. Re-download device config.
  • 0x0500 – Supply voltage fault: 24 VDC load supply on the BaseUnit is absent or below threshold. Check fuse and power supply output.
  • 0x0A00 – Wire break detected: Only active if wire-break monitoring is enabled in module properties. Check field wiring continuity on the flagged channel.

6. Address assignment — no DIP switches needed.
Unlike legacy S7-300 SM modules, the ET 200SP DI module has no address switches. Slot position on the BaseUnit rail determines the process image address automatically. TIA Portal assigns addresses sequentially from the IM outward. If you’ve physically rearranged modules during the repair, verify the slot order matches your TIA Portal hardware configuration before going online.

Reliability in Harsh Conditions

The 6ES7131-6BF00-0CA0 is not a lab instrument — it’s built for the floor. Siemens qualifies ET 200SP modules to IEC 61131-2 and EN 61000-6-2 (industrial EMC immunity), which means it survives the electromagnetic noise environment of large VFD installations, welding cells, and high-current bus bars without signal corruption.

Vibration resistance is rated to 2g / 10–150 Hz per IEC 60068-2-6, covering the resonance frequencies of most industrial machinery including compressors, presses, and conveyor drives. Shock resistance is 15g / 11 ms per IEC 60068-2-27 — enough to handle the mechanical shock of a cabinet door slam or a nearby hydraulic press cycle.

The operating temperature range of –40 °C to +70 °C (horizontal) is not a marketing number. It reflects the module’s ability to function in unheated outdoor enclosures in northern climates as well as in poorly ventilated control cabinets in tropical foundries. The conformal coating on the PCB provides additional protection against condensation and airborne contaminants — a real-world concern in food processing, chemical plants, and coastal installations where humidity regularly exceeds 95% RH.

ATEX Zone 2 / IECEx certification means the module can be deployed in enclosures located in areas where explosive gas atmospheres may occasionally be present — without requiring additional intrinsic safety barriers for the module itself (field device wiring must still comply with the applicable Ex installation standard).
